Posted on November 20, 2015 by Tuxedo Sophisticated CatHawaiian Red-Crested Cardinal Another photo taken while visiting Hawaii last year. It is also known as the Brazilian Cardinal, it was introduced to Hawaii around 1930 from South America. It feeds on seeds, plant matter, insects and fruit.
